[center][img]https://fontmeme.com/permalink/190108/7ae3894646297026e27cf9c48cce5d2f.png[/img][h1]A Mass Effect Story[/h1][/center][hr][hr][center][img]https://sig.grumpybumpers.com/host/MassEffectGhosts.gif[/img][/center] [hr][hr]𝐓𝐇𝐄 π˜π„π€π‘ πˆπ’ πŸπŸπŸ–πŸ’ [sub]π’πšπ«πžπ§ 𝐑𝐚𝐬 π›πžπžπ§ 𝐝𝐞𝐟𝐞𝐚𝐭𝐞𝐝, π’π‘πžπ©πšπ«π 𝐑𝐚𝐬 π›πžπžπ§ 𝐀𝐒π₯π₯𝐞𝐝.[/sub] [quote][indent]Only a year has passed since Saren’s attack on the Citadel. The recovery has been quick, though damage to the Citadel is still being repaired. Life for many will never be the same after having lost family and friends to Saren’s Geth, and a few scattered clusters of Geth still remain. It was during the hunt for one of these clusters that the Human Spectre, Commander Shepard, was killed. But business in the Terminus Systems continues as normal. Mostly indifferent to the politics of Citadel Space, little has changed since the short war against the Geth. Admittedly, some business has dried up - without the fear of Geth, the demand for weapons and mercs has gone down. But the Terminus Systems are hardly ever stable, being a β€œcoalition” of independents outside of Citadel Space. While your neighbor might not be afraid of Geth today, he’ll be afraid of his neighbor by tomorrow. Mercs step on one another’s toes, power plays are made, and entire planets hinge on going unnoticed by one of the more powerful entities out here. The lack of regulation means most anything goes, and for the right price, you can drop the β€œmost”.[/indent][/quote] [hr][hr]πŽπ•π„π‘π•πˆπ„π– [quote][indent]Mercenaries and Omega. This roleplay revolves around a small mercenary squad based out of Omega. It’s hardly a choice - work and hope to survive, or be sold into slavery (or worse, thrown into the hands of Citadel bureaucrats who don’t know your side of the story). As missions are completed and the band grows in renown, their luck begins to turn. More renown means more connections, which means you can track down the bastard who burned you. The party itself is expected to come from different walks of life, whether it be a Vorcha from the lower rungs of Omega trying to make a name for himself before he dies, or an Asari Commando who happened to be in the wrong place at the wrong time. That being said, let’s save the Keepers and Geth for a different time. Considering the time frame, Reapers are a distant rumor that’ll pin you as a conspiracy theorist. Collectors are little more than rumors to those who aren’t human colonists in the far rungs of the Terminus Systems. Hate for Cerberus is pronounced (especially among the Quarians), and the ambitious actions of Humanity are met with mixed feelings across the galaxy. Archangel is popping mercs like pimples, and paranoia within the three major players (Blue Suns, Eclipse, Blood Pack) are in full swing as he and his crew tamper with operations.
